4-2 Loading the Material

Do not use excessive force when lifting the sheet loading lever.
NOTICE
Doing so may damage it.
On the CX-24, use the control panel to choose the configuration of the loaded material.
On the CX-12, there is no menu for choosing the configuration of the material.
